(Wildlands) is requesting written verification from the U.S. Army Corps of Engineers (USACE) regarding the extent of potential waters of the United States within the subject project area. The Daniels Creek Mitigation Site is located northeast of the intersection of Highway 421 and Seminole Road east of Sanford in western Harnett County, NC (Figures 1 and 2). The Site is in the planning and design phase for a stream and wetland mitigation bank. To date, a draft mitigation plan is being developed and Wildlands is currently in the process of finalizing easement boundaries. Methodology Wildlands delineated potential waters of the United States within the proposed project easement area between November 2017 and May 2018. These areas were delineated using the USACE Routine On-Site Determination Method. This method is defined by the 1987 Corps of Engineers Wetlands Delineation Manual and subsequent Atlantic and Gulf Coastal Plain Regional Supplement. Wetland Determination Data Forms representative of on-site wetland areas as well as upland areas have been enclosed. Stream channels were classified according to USACE and NCDWR guidance. NCDWR Stream Classification Forms representative of on-site stream channels are enclosed. Potential Waters of the United States The results of the on-site field investigation indicate that there are 15 non-wetland waters within the proposed project area which include Daniels Creek and unnamed tributaries to Daniels Creek; hereafter referred to as T1, UT1A, T2, T3, T3A, T4, T5, T6, T7, T8, T9, T9A, T10, and T10A. Fifty-two wetland areas were identified within the proposed project area (Figure 3). Daniels Creek [NCDWR Index No. 18-10-(2)] which is classified as Class C waters. On-site stream channels are located within NCDWR Subbasin 03-06-07 of the Cape Fear River Basin (HU# 03030004). Approximate linear footage and acreage of on-site waters are summarized in Table 1. The scores on the NCDWR Stream Classification Form ranged from 27.5 to 40.5 out of 61.5 possible points. Throughout the majority of the project area, the stream channels and riparian corridors have been affected by active livestock grazing and hoof shear. As a result, degraded channel beds and banks as well as riparian communities are persistent along these reaches. Wetlands There are 52 wetlands located within the project area. These wetland features; while degraded, best fit the classifications of seeps, headwater forest, and bottomland hardwood forest using the North Carolina Wetland Assessment Method (NCWAM) classification key and the evaluator’s best professional judgment. The wetlands occur in the side slopes and floodplains that drain to the on-site stream channels. These features exhibited a saturation within the upper 12 inches of the soil profile, wetland plant communities, and a low chroma matrix. Wetland Determination Data Forms representative of the wetlands and the associated upland points are enclosed. Table 1 shows the acreage of on-site wetland areas. Soils Soil types within the study area include Bibb complex (Bb), Blaney loamy sand complex (BnB & BnD), Gilead loamy sand complex (GaB), Lillington very gravelly sandy loam complex (LnD), and Vaucluse gravelly loamy sand complex (VeB & VeD). Bibb complex soils are frequently flooded and are primarily associated with the Daniels Creek and associated tributary floodplains from the T7 downstream. Blaney loamy sand complex soils are well drained and are primarily associated with headwater streams and associated wetlands. Gilead loamy sand complex soils are moderately well drained and are primarily associated with the upper left floodplain of Daniels Creek and lower portion ofT7. Lillington very gravelly sandy loam complex soils are well drained and limited to the upper extent of Wetland A. Vaucluse gravelly loamy sand complex soils are well drained and associated with the headwater floodplains an wetlands with the southern project area. On-site soils are mapped in Figure 4. JURISDICTIONAL DETERMINATION (JD) TYPE (Select One) I am requesting that the Corps provide a preliminary JD for the property identified herein. A Preliminary Jurisdictional Determination (PJD) provides an indication that there may be “waters of the United States” or “navigable waters of the United States”on a property. PJDs are sufficient as the basis for permit decisions. For the purposes of permitting, all waters and wetlands on the property will be treated as if they are jurisdictional “waters of the United States”. PJDs cannot be appealed (33 C.F.R. 331.2); however, a PJD is “preliminary” in the sense that an approved JD can be requested at any time. PJDs do not expire. I am requesting that the Corps provide an approved JD for the property identified herein. An Approved Jurisdictional Determination (AJD) is a determination that jurisdictional “waters of the United States” or “navigable waters of the United States” are either present or absent on a site. An approved JD identifies the limits of waters on a site determined to be jurisdictional under the Clean Water Act and/or Rivers and Harbors Act. Approved JDs are sufficient as the basis for permit decisions. AJDs are appealable (33 C.F.R. 331.2). The results of the AJD will be posted on the Corps website. A landowner, permit applicant, or other “affected party” (33 C.F.R. 331.2) who receives an AJD may rely upon the AJD for five years (subject to certain limited exceptions explained in Regulatory Guidance Letter 05- 02).
